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7563 703067449 125631494 793
0868 0198111941
0868 0198111941
28 49115171394 236685003 70745
All about undefined
Interested in learning more?
0868 0198111941
28 49115171394 236685003 70745
See more
42269323738 57 85
893980626 5716 4173919893
See more
64002 00580298
2432 924933 2486511166
See more